VFX Disciplines at ILM
Creature and Character FX
Award-Winning Character WorkILM’s creature department set the global benchmark for photoreal digital characters with films like Jurassic Park, The Hulk, and Gollum. Today, ILM delivers creature and digital human work for Marvel, Star Wars, and major franchise productions.
- Advanced rigging and deformation systems
- Proprietary muscle and skin simulation
- Hair, fur, and feather groom pipelines
- Digital human and hero creature work
Animation
Blockbuster Character AnimationILM animators bring to life the most iconic characters in Hollywood history. The animation department uses ILM’s proprietary Zeno system alongside Maya. Performance, weight, and physicality are the key evaluation criteria.
- Hero character and creature animation
- Crowd and secondary character systems
- Physics-based and motion capture cleanup
- Virtual production animation for StageCraft shoots
FX Simulation
Houdini at Film ScaleILM’s FX department pioneered water simulation (Pirates of the Caribbean), destruction, and large-scale environment effects. Houdini is the core tool, with proprietary solvers and USD-based pipeline integration.
- Large-scale destruction and rigid body dynamics
- Ocean and fluid simulations at epic scale
- Volumetric clouds, fire, and atmospheric effects
- Crowd and population systems
Virtual Production
StageCraft LED VolumeILM invented the LED volume technology used in The Mandalorian and widely copied across Hollywood. ILM Immersive merges game engine real-time rendering with traditional VFX pipelines. Artists with Unreal Engine and real-time rendering skills are in demand.
- Unreal Engine real-time content creation
- LED volume content and background plate work
- Previz and techviz for live-action shoots
- Real-time lighting and environment lookdev
The Hiring Process
Application via ILM Careers Portal
Submit your application with CV and portfolio/reel link at ilm.com/careers. Specify which discipline and office location you are targeting. ILM also hires through direct referrals from staff — industry networking is a proven path.
ilm.com/careersShowreel or Portfolio Review
Supervisors from the relevant department review your reel against immediate production needs. ILM’s bar is industry-leading — even experienced artists are often rejected in the first round. Focus your reel on your three strongest shots rather than covering broad range.
4-8 weeks typicalTechnical Interview or Test
Shortlisted candidates are invited for a technical discussion or assigned a discipline-specific test. ILM interviews focus heavily on problem-solving methodology rather than memorised answers. For animation and creature roles, a live crit of your reel with the department lead is common.
Live reel crit or testPanel Interview with Senior Staff
A panel of department leads evaluates both technical skills and cultural fit. ILM is deeply collaborative — communication, ego management under creative criticism, and enthusiasm for the work are weighted alongside raw technical ability.
Multi-person panelOffer and Union Contract (US)
US roles at the San Francisco studio are under IATSE union contract with set pay scales, healthcare, and pension contributions. London, Singapore, and Vancouver offices operate under local employment frameworks. Visa sponsorship is available for key roles at most locations.
Union contract (SF) / market rate (intl)Salary Ranges
| Role | San Francisco (USD) | London (GBP) | Vancouver (CAD)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Junior / Entry Artist | $75K–$95K | £30K–£45K | $55K–$75K |
| Mid-Level Artist | $95K–$130K | £45K–£70K | $75K–$110K |
| Senior Artist / TD | $130K–$175K | £70K–£100K | $110K–$145K |
| Lead / Supervisor | $175K–$250K | £100K–£140K | $145K–$185K |
| VFX Supervisor | $220K–$300K+ | £130K–£180K+ | $175K–$230K+ |
US rates reflect IATSE union scale plus ILM scale. Actual compensation varies. Benefits include healthcare, pension, and profit-share for senior roles.
Portfolio Tips by Discipline
Animation Reel
- Open with your single best acting shot — ILM supervisors decide within seconds
- Show a range: subtle performance, dynamic action, and creature/non-human movement
- Include at least one quadruped or creature animation — ILM works with non-human characters constantly
- Include blocking to final breakdowns — ILM values methodology, not just output
Creature / CFX
- Demonstrate complete hero creature pipelines from modelling through to final render
- Hair, fur, cloth, and skin simulations should look physically plausible under camera moves
- Scripting and tool development experience (Python, C++) is expected at mid-senior level
- Show work at film resolution, not game or real-time quality
FX / Houdini
- Epic scale is more impressive than stylised hero work — think entire ocean surfaces not water drops
- Show your solver setup, not just the final render — include a HIP file breakdown
- Composited renders show better than raw sim playblasts — light and grade your work properly
- USD and Karma integration is increasingly important in ILM’s pipeline
Virtual Production / Real-Time
- Unreal Engine 5 experience is the entry point — show environment creation, lighting, and real-time rendering
- Demonstrate understanding of the LED volume workflow: camera frustum, nDisplay, virtual camera
- Game art background is a genuine advantage here — ILM is actively hiring from game pipelines
- Technical art skills (material creation, optimisation, Blueprints) differentiate candidates in this area

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the ILM Diversity Apprenticeship Programme?
ILM’s Diversity Apprenticeship Programme is a paid, structured entry route for artists from underrepresented backgrounds who have limited professional experience. The programme covers compositing, FX, animation, and technical disciplines. Applications typically open annually and are highly competitive. This is the most realistic path into ILM for artists early in their career.
Does ILM sponsor work visas?
Yes. ILM sponsors H-1B visas for the San Francisco office and Skilled Worker Visas for the London office. The Singapore and Vancouver offices have their own immigration support processes. For specialist roles at the supervisor level, visa sponsorship is standard. For junior roles, visa support is less consistent — check individual listings.
What is StageCraft and how do I get a role working on it?
StageCraft is ILM’s proprietary LED volume system used in The Mandalorian, Obi-Wan Kenobi, and many other productions. It requires artists with real-time rendering skills, Unreal Engine expertise, and an understanding of virtual camera and nDisplay workflows. Artists with game art backgrounds and Unreal Engine 5 experience are increasingly recruited for this pipeline.
Are ILM roles permanent or project-based?
ILM offers both permanent staff positions and project-based contracts. San Francisco union roles are typically permanent with IATSE benefits. International offices mix permanent staff with production-cycle contractors. Senior and supervisory roles are almost always permanent. Entry-level compositing and prep roles are more commonly production-tied contracts.
How competitive is it to get hired at ILM?
Extremely competitive. ILM is widely considered the most prestigious VFX studio in the world and receives tens of thousands of applications globally. The studio expects production-quality credits and a demonstrably strong reel at every level. Even experienced artists with strong credits are regularly not shortlisted.
